What a brief looks like in real life

Forget design briefs as documents; ours arrive as fragments, and fragments work. A photo of a rival club's hoodie captioned like this but in our colours. A crest scanned off letterhead from two rebrands ago. A year group's shortlist of three fonts and one veto. A gym owner's voice-noted description of a mountain silhouette she saw once. The design team's craft is precisely turning fragments into artwork: logos redrawn clean at production quality, colours locked to real references instead of screen guesses, layouts built for the garment's actual panels and seams.

The one genuinely useful preparation is gathering what exists: any logo files, any colour codes your organisation uses, any examples that share the vibe. The artwork guide lists what helps and why, but none of it is an entry requirement; plenty of finished gear in the gallery started as a sentence.

Design moves that separate great group gear

Watching thousands of proofs resolve teaches patterns worth stealing. Great group hoodies pick one hero, a back graphic, a chest crest or a name list, and let everything else support it. They use the design zones deliberately: chest for identity, back for statement, sleeves and hood for detail. They match colour to the organisation's real palette, which made-to-order fabric makes literal, since the garment itself is produced in your colours rather than decorated into an approximation. And they choose method by artwork: gradients and name lists ride sublimation, classic crests ride embroidery, bold graphics ride screen print, with the comparison guide breaking ties.

Running the loop with a committee

Groups design by committee whether anyone admits it or not, so build the politics into the process. Appoint one channel: every opinion funnels through a single coordinator who consolidates feedback into one revision request, because designers iterating against five contradictory emails produce five contradictory proofs. Vote on versions, not visions: abstract debates about vibe run forever, while version A against version B resolves in a lunchtime poll, which is exactly what unlimited revisions are for. Timebox the taste phase: agree up front on, say, three rounds before the final call, not as a hard limit but as social pressure against the eternal tinkerer every group contains. And separate approval from opinion: everyone may have thoughts, one person signs, and the timeline guide shows how that single discipline decides whether gear arrives early or late.

What makes a hoodie design actually look professional?

Restraint and placement more than complexity: one hero element, supporting marks in the standard zones, colours pulled from your real palette, and text sized for reading distance. These are exactly the judgement calls the designers make for you in the first proof.
